Artist statement
Handthrown in china clay, raku fired bowl using transparent glaze poured over the surface.
Sprayed inside wich has a fine crazing effect. Large crazing on the outside.
This technique is caused by thermal shock when the ceramic is pulled from the kiln at 1000C and then placed in a combustable material where the smoke penetrates the crazing.
